Title: tank venting issue?
Post by: pitbull on July 07, 2011, 05:05:43 PM
a couple weeks ago I put a post up about a hard starting problem, along with some bogging down while riding on my 01 900.

I received some good suggestions and after swapping in a new fuel pump filter and throwing in some new spark plugs, the hard starting problem has been solved for now.

However, I'm the bike is still bogging down while riding. The bike wants to stall and bogs down if I let off the throttle and I'm kinda stumped.

Yesterday  I pulled the bike out of the garage and it was sitting in the sun for a short period, in the driveway, while I was doing some stuff in the garage. I started to hear a really high pitched whining noise and realized quickly it was coming from the bike. I opened the gas cap and the noise went away immediately.

Today I pulled the bike out again, into the sun to try and replicate the incident and sure enough it started the high pitch whine and as soon as I opened the gas cap it immediately stopped. The bike only has about 1/3 tank of gas in it.

Any thoughts and/or suggestions would be much appreciated.
Title: Re: tank venting issue?
Post by: Ddan on July 07, 2011, 06:06:44 PM
The vent is clogged.  Check the hoses under the tank, blow through them to make sure they are clear
